    Sailors stationed aboard the aircraft carrier USS Ronald Reagan man the rails as the ship pulls in to Pearl Harbor, Hawaii. Ronald Reagan visited Pearl Harbor to make a scheduled port visit in Honolulu, Oct. 13, the U.S. Navy's 234th birthday. The Ronald Reagan Carrier Strike Group is on a routine deployment, currently operating in the U.S. 3rd Fleet area of responsibility.
